如何将图片转为excel数据库

如何将图片转为excel数据库

将图片转为Excel数据库的步骤涉及图像处理、文字识别和数据整理等多个环节。 可以通过以下几个步骤实现:使用OCR技术识别文字、手动校对和整理数据、导入到Excel中。其中,OCR技术识别文字是关键步骤,它能够将图片中的文字转换为可编辑的文本。让我们详细探讨这一过程。

一、OCR技术识别文字

OCR(Optical Character Recognition,光学字符识别)技术是将图片中的文字转换为可编辑文本的核心技术。OCR技术的原理是通过图像处理算法将图片中的字符识别出来,并将其转化为可编辑的文本格式。市面上有许多OCR软件和工具可供选择,如Adobe Acrobat、ABBYY FineReader、Tesseract等。

使用OCR软件的具体步骤:

  1. 选择合适的OCR软件:选择一款适合自己需求的OCR软件,市面上有许多免费和付费的选项,用户可以根据需求选择。
  2. 导入图片:将需要转换的图片导入OCR软件,一般支持多种图片格式如JPEG、PNG、TIFF等。
  3. 进行识别:启动OCR识别功能,软件会自动对图片进行处理并提取文字内容。
  4. 校对文字:OCR识别后的文字可能会有一定的错误,需要手动进行校对和修改,确保数据的准确性。

二、手动校对和整理数据

尽管OCR技术已经非常先进,但由于图片质量、字体样式等因素的影响,识别结果可能会出现错误。因此,手动校对和整理数据是确保准确性的必要步骤。

校对和整理数据的具体步骤:

  1. 逐行校对:逐行检查OCR识别结果,修正识别错误的字符或单词。
  2. 格式整理:根据需要,将识别出的文本按照一定的格式进行整理。例如,如果是表格数据,可以将其按照行和列的格式整理好。
  3. 补充缺失数据:如果OCR识别过程中有遗漏,可以手动补充缺失的数据。

三、导入到Excel中

完成数据的校对和整理后,下一步就是将这些数据导入到Excel中,形成数据库格式。

导入Excel的具体步骤:

  1. 打开Excel:启动Excel软件,创建一个新的工作表。
  2. 复制粘贴数据:将整理好的数据从OCR软件或文本文件中复制粘贴到Excel工作表中。
  3. 调整格式:根据需要调整Excel工作表的格式,如列宽、字体、对齐方式等。
  4. 保存文件:将Excel文件保存为所需的格式,如.xlsx或.csv。

四、自动化流程

为了提高效率,可以利用一些自动化工具和编程语言将上述步骤自动化。例如,Python语言结合Tesseract OCR库和Pandas库,可以实现从图片到Excel的全自动化转换。

使用Python自动化的步骤:

  1. 安装必要的库:使用pip安装Tesseract OCR库和Pandas库。

pip install pytesseract pandas

  1. 编写脚本进行自动化处理

import pytesseract

from PIL import Image

import pandas as pd

读取图片

image = Image.open('image_path')

进行OCR识别

text = pytesseract.image_to_string(image)

将文本处理成表格数据

data = [line.split() for line in text.split('n') if line]

df = pd.DataFrame(data)

将数据保存为Excel文件

df.to_excel('output_path.xlsx', index=False)

  1. 执行脚本:运行Python脚本,自动完成图片到Excel的转换过程。

五、常见问题及解决方案

1. OCR识别错误率高

  • 解决方案:尝试使用不同的OCR软件,调整图片的清晰度和对比度,提高识别准确率。

2. 数据整理复杂

  • 解决方案:借助数据处理工具,如Python中的Pandas库,自动化处理复杂的数据整理任务。

3. 图片质量差

  • 解决方案:使用图像处理软件提升图片质量,如调整对比度、去除噪点等。

六、推荐工具和软件

1. 研发项目管理系统PingCode

PingCode是一款强大的研发项目管理系统,适用于团队协作和项目管理。它提供了丰富的功能,如任务管理、进度跟踪、文档管理等,能够有效提升团队的工作效率。

2. 通用项目协作软件Worktile

Worktile是一款通用项目协作软件,适用于各类项目的管理和协作。它提供了任务管理、时间管理、文件共享等功能,帮助团队更好地协作和管理项目。

结论

将图片转为Excel数据库涉及多个步骤,包括OCR技术识别文字、手动校对和整理数据、导入到Excel中等。通过选择合适的工具和方法,结合自动化技术,可以大大提高工作效率,确保数据的准确性和完整性。同时,推荐使用PingCode和Worktile等项目管理工具,进一步提升团队的协作效率。

相关问答FAQs:

1. 如何将图片转为Excel数据库?

将图片转为Excel数据库是一种将图片中的数据提取出来并保存在Excel表格中的方法。以下是一个简单的步骤:

  1. 如何选择适合的图片转Excel工具?

    在市面上有很多图片转Excel的工具可供选择,例如Adobe Acrobat、Tabula等。根据自己的需求和预算选择合适的工具。

  2. 如何导入图片并转换为Excel?

    打开所选工具,导入需要转换的图片。工具会自动识别图片中的表格和数据,并将其转换为Excel格式。

  3. 如何调整Excel表格的格式?

    转换完成后,可能需要对Excel表格进行一些调整,例如合并单元格、调整列宽、添加标题等。根据需要进行相应的操作。

  4. 如何保存Excel表格为数据库?

    在调整完Excel表格后,选择"另存为",选择Excel数据库的格式(如.xlsx)并保存。这样就将图片中的数据成功转换为Excel数据库了。

请注意,不同的工具可能有不同的操作步骤,以上只是一个一般的指导。建议在使用工具前先查阅相关教程或者官方文档,以获得更详细的操作指导。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/2152242

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部